Issue/Introduction

Symptoms:




No BGP session alarms are generated when Switch Port is operationally down that provides connectivity between PE Router and an undiscovered CE where a BGP session is created

Environment

VMware Smart Assurance - SMARTS

Cause

The generation of a BGP notification is dependent on the IP server generating a failure on the Router Interface, which act as a protocol endpoint. If the Switch itself or Switch Port that is down fails to impact the Router Interface that is the protocol endpoint, then no BGP notification is generated.

Resolution

Discover the CE Router which was previously undiscovered if possible.  The addition of the CE Router to the IP topology will allow the creation of a remote BGP session.  A connectivity loss on a Switch Port in between the local PE Router and remote CE Router will impact the remote Router Interface which will result in the generation of BGP session notification.
